The Valkyrie is the standard military vehicle manufactured by Marsec. Its sleek lines appear reminiscent of old rocket designs, but it is a fully capable anti-grav dependent craft with a variety of engine configurations. There is space for many types of armaments and equipment loads. It is capable of solar system travel and is feared by the criminal cartels when it is used to police the space lanes to Mars and beyond.  From: Apocalypse Ufopaedia

Cityscape Information

The Valkyrie Interceptor is a troop transport with some combat capabilities. It offers two long weapon hardpoints, by default mounting the long-barreled Lancer laser cannon and a Janitor. It provides three standard modules worth of upgrade slots. Because it's much larger than the Hovercar and has a slow turning rate, it makes for a poor combat vehicle on its own. It's best used as a deployment vehicle for ground forces and for providing medium support fire for Hoverbike or hovercar squadrons, as it can carry much bigger weapons.

Both the Valkyrie and the Hawk Air Warrior can also function as bomber craft. By outfitting them with the extremely long-range Retribution Missile Launcher and hovering at maximum altitude, you can strike enemy buildings with pinpoint accuracy from a very long distance. This is useful if your sole purpose is to bankrupt a specific organization by destroying their buildings, as it's possible to fire the missiles from an extremely long distance, then turn back and dock at base before they can send out craft to intercept you. This won't exactly help against the aliens, however.

Note that the initial Valkyrie which X-Com begins the game in possession of comes equipped with one Cargo Module and one Passenger Module. Purchased Valkyries do not arrive with these modules, and you will need to purchase them separately if you lose your original interceptor.

Trivia

In the betas, the Valkyrie was called the "Starfire Interceptor".
